Fantastic Year 1 learners from Waiuku Primary, Southern Auckland. Monday, November 21, 2011. Last week we had our Junior Athletics at school. We did running races, frisbee throwing, shotput, long jump and an obstacle course. One of the Mums helped us with our shotput throwing. A lot of parents came to watrch and cheer us on. We even had a tiger come to watch! It was a lot of fun. Take a look at our photos. Room 1 Junior Athletics Day on PhotoPeach. Tuesday, September 20, 2011. Basic words weeks 6 to 10.
